vb中如何调用Access数据表中的某一个记?

如题所述

在VB6.0中调用Access数据表中的某个记录,可借助ADO控件实现。具体操作如下:

1. 首先,确保在项目中添加ADO控件。在“工程”菜单下的“部件…”选项中,选择并添加Microsoft ActiveX Data Objects 2.5 到工具箱。

2. 将ADO控件拖至窗体,然后在代码编辑器中编写代码,通过ADO对象连接Access数据库。例如: `Dim con As ADODB.Connection`,`con.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Users\YourName\Documents\Database1.mdb"`。

3. 使用`ADODB.Recordset`对象执行SQL查询,获取特定记录。如:`Dim rs As ADODB.Recordset`,`Set rs = con.Execute("SELECT * FROM TableName WHERE ColumnName='YourCondition'")`。

4. 为了在窗体上显示数据,添加`DataGrid`控件并将其绑定到`Recordset`。在`Form_Load`事件中,设置`DataGrid`控件的`DataSource`属性为`rs`,并调整`DataMember`属性以匹配`Recordset`中的字段。

5. 最后,运行程序。数据表中的特定记录将显示在`DataGrid`控件中,实现访问Access数据库的目的。

通过上述步骤,VB6.0能够轻松调用Access数据表中的某一个记录,简化了与数据库交互的过程。确保遵循正确的代码编写和配置步骤,以实现高效的数据访问和展示。
温馨提示:内容为网友见解,仅供参考
无其他回答

vb中如何调用Access数据表中的某一个记?
在VB6.0中调用Access数据表中的某个记录,可借助ADO控件实现。具体操作如下:1. 首先,确保在项目中添加ADO控件。在“工程”菜单下的“部件…”选项中,选择并添加Microsoft ActiveX Data Objects 2.5 到工具箱。2. 将ADO控件拖至窗体,然后在代码编辑器中编写代码,通过ADO对象连接Access数据库。例如...

VB编程如何实现ACCESS数据库记录的查询?
一、查询数据库记录 要查询数据库中的记录,首先需要创建一个连接对象,并使用其执行SQL查询语句。具体步骤如下:创建ADO连接对象并建立与数据库的连接。 创建一个命令对象,并设置其类型为“查询”。 在命令对象中编写SQL查询语句,例如:`"SELECT * FROM Students WHERE Age = '99'"`。 ...

怎么用VB读取ACCESS表中的某个值
sql = "select * from 表名 where 姓名='" & Combo1.Text & "'"Set rs = New ADODB.Recordset rs.Open sql,conn,adOpenKeyset,adLockOptimistic If rs.EOF = True Then MsgBox "该同学不存在", , "提示"Else If rs.Fields(1) = Combo2.Text Then text.text = rs.Fields(2)Else Msg...

怎样用VB调用ACCESS中建立好的数据库中的数据?
1.先把上面第一个部件拖到Frm1上,接着新建一个模块并输入下面这串代码 红色框内是你的数据库名称 打完之后先保存模块才能生效 2.在当前Frm1里面建几个text分别显示你数据库里面某个表里某个字段的数据 3.将第一个图中第二个部件拖到Frm1里,这个部件是用来显示你某个表里所有的数据的,你可以...

我想用VB的文本框显示access数据库某行某列的一个数据,该怎么做?
最好有查询定位条件,比如这一行的index索引项的值,知道字段名(确定列),用VB连接数据库,sql查询语句查询,将查询出的某行某列的数据显示到文本框就可以了,

vb 如何复制 access 表中的 当前记录
如果用Access里的SQL语句来实现的话可用试试下面的代码:INSERT INTO 表1 SELECT FROM 表2;但要注意两个表中不应有相同的主键 搞定~

用vb怎么样能获取一个access表里面的记录总数?
先用记录集打开此表 然后用记录集的recordcount属性获取记录条数 1.dim s as long rs.open "select * from table",con s=rs.recordcount-1 2.dim s as long rs.open "select count(*) from table",con s=rs.fields(0)

VBA编程 把Access一个表中的某一字段值按照唯一的ID提取出来,以固定格 ...
添加引用microsoft active data object 2.x Sub test()Dim Conn As New ADODB.Connection Dim Rs As New ADODB.Recordset Dim Sql$, sTemp Conn.Open " your connection string "Sql = " select a form set "Set Rs = Conn.Execute(Sql)sTemp = Rs.GetString(adClipString, -1, vbTab)End...

VB如何查询一个ACCESS数据库中的相应字段内容
Dim sql As String = "select u_id,u_name from 进货表 where (u_id='" & Me.tb_name1.Text.Trim & "')"Dim cmd As SqlCommand Dim myreader As SqlDataReader conn.Open()cmd = New SqlCommand(sql, conn)myreader = cmd.ExecuteReader While myreader.Read a = myreader.GetInt32(...

在vb中如何得到access表中某一字段的最大值
方法一:1,按照该字段降序排列,首记录的该字段就是最大值。方法二:利用SQL 的函数,Max()Select Max(字段名) As AAAA From 表名 返回的记录集,只有一条记录、一个字段AAA,该记录的该字段值就是所求

相似回答
大家正在搜